Method
Soup base
- 1
Prep chicken
Place the chicken breasts in a medium saucepan and cover with 4 cups of the chicken broth. Bring to a simmer over medium heat, reduce heat to low, cover, and poach gently until internal temperature reaches 165°F (about 12–15 minutes depending on thickness). Remove chicken to a plate and let rest until cool enough to shred. Reserve the poaching liquid.
- 2
Start the soup
In a large Dutch oven or heavy pot, heat 1 tablespoon ol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and cook, stirring occasionally, until softened and translucent, about 5–6 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ook until fragrant, about 30 seconds.
- 3
Build flavors
Stir in cumin, chili powder, smoked paprika and oregano; cook 30–45 seconds to bloom the spices. Add the diced tomatoes with chiles, tomato sauce, frozen corn, and black beans. Pour in the reserved poaching liquid and the remaining 2 cups of chicken broth (to total 6 cups). Stir to combine and bring to a low simmer.
- 4
Simmer
Simmer the soup gently for 12–15 minutes to let flavors meld. While the soup simmers, shred the poached chicken using two forks or chop into bite-sized pieces and set aside.
- 5
Finish soup
Return shredded chicken to the pot, add salt and pepper, and simmer another 5 minutes to heat through. Taste and adjust seasoning with additional salt, pepper, or a pinch more chili powder if desired.
Acid & finishing
- 6
Remove the soup from heat and stir in fresh lime juice and half of the chopped cilantro. Reserve the remaining cilantro for garnish. Keep soup covered until serving.
Tortilla & toppings
- 7
Make tortilla strips (pan-fry)
Heat 2 tablespoons vegetable oil in a n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. Add tortilla strips in a single layer (work in batches if needed) and fry, shaking pan occasionally, until crisp and golden, about 2–3 minutes. Transfer to a paper-towel-lined plate and lightly salt while hot.
- 8
Alternative baked tortilla strips
If you prefer baked strips: toss cut tortilla strips with 1 tablespoon oil and a pinch of salt, spread on a baking sheet in a single layer, and bake at 400°F (200°C) for 8–10 minutes, turning once, until crisp.
- 9
Serve
Ladle soup into bowls. Top each bowl with a handful of crispy tortilla strips, a sprinkle of shredded cheese, diced avocado, a dollop of sour cream or crema, extra cilantro, and a lime wedge for squeezing. Serve hot.
